Nalco To Establish 1,000 Acre Aluminium Park In Angul


National Aluminium Company (Nalco), the largest producer and exporter of aluminium in the country, plans to establish an aluminium park at Angul to encourage consumption of the metal within the state. Most of the aluminium produced by the public sector blue chip company, at present, is either exported or sold outside the state for further value addition. Out of the average 30,000 tonnes of aluminium produced per month by Nalco''s smelter at Angul, 28,000 tonnes are send outside the state, with only 2,000 tonnes being consumed in the state. The proposed aluminium park is hoped to increase the metal consumption within the state to at least 20,000 tonnes per month.

Both national and international aluminium players would be infused to establish downstream units in the proposed park to facilitate more metal sales within the state. Meanwhile, Nalco''s plan to establish a second smelter plant along with a captive power plant in Orissa depends on the company being allotted additional bauxite mines and coal block for the project. Nalco, which has been looking for location in West Asia and South-east Asia to establish a smelter plant, had earlier announced to have a smelter plant with annual capacity of 500,000 tonne in Orissa, its second after the Angul facility, provided the company was assured of raw material linkage for the project.
